Venue
The Conference will take place in the main building of the Budapest University of Economic Sciences and Public Administration (H-1093 Budapest, Fovam ter 8.) facing the wonderful Danube and Gellert Hill. The downtown shopping district, the famous food-market, and most Conference hotels are within walking distance. The University will conveniently accommodate all conference activities including coffee breaks and lunches.

Weather
Hungary is in the temperate zone, the mid-July weather is usually nice and warm. Daily temperatures range from 25oC to 35oC (77oF to 95oF), and the relative humidity is below 50%. However, the evenings may be chilly so a light jacket/sweater is recommended.

Arrival in Budapest - Transfer from the airport & railway
Most participants will arrive at the Budapest Ferihegy Airport. The simplest means of transportation to any place in Budapest is via minibuses. This door-to-door Airport Minibus Service is reasonably priced (approx. USD 6) and is much more reliable than taxis.
A Railbus Service operates from the three major railway stations, with approximately the same conditions as the Airport Minibus.

Presentation and technical equipment
The plenary and semi-plenary presentations
are allocated a total of 40 minutes (including upto 5 minutes
for discussion). Speakers in parallel sessions have a total of
25 minutes for their presentation (including also upto 5 minutes
for discussion). For the benefit of both the audience and the
next speaker, all speakers are kindly requested to strictly adhere
to the time limit that otherwise will be enforced by the session
chairs.
Overhead projectors and blackboards will be available in all session
rooms. Slide projectors will also be available upon request.
A video beamer for computer presentations
will be provided at the
- plenary sessions
- semi-plenary sessions: upon request only
- parallel sessions: upon request only, in limited number,
handled on a first-come first-served basis.
Authors wishing to give a computer presentation are kindly asked
to prepare and bring with themselves also slides to be used in
technical emergency.
